13 Troubleshooting

13.1 Introduction

A distinction is made between:
General errors
General errors are not reported on the display.
General errors are:
- Gas smell
- Display does not light up
- Insufficient or no hot water.
- Water leakage
- Explosive ignition.
The manual includes a table with general
errors(13.2 "Troubleshooting table for general
errors").
Displayed errors
Errors are reported on the display as follows:
- Line one: an error code and a brief
description. The code consists of a letter and
two digits.
- Lines two, three and four: a long description,
alternating with a recommended action. See
the figures. The first shows a possible error,
the second shows the appropriate checking
action.
There are various types of errors, all falling into
one of two groups:
- LOCK OUT ERRORS
When the cause has been removed, these
errors require a reset with the
button, before the appliance can resume
operation.
- BLOCKING ERRORS
These errors disappear automatically once
the cause of the error has been removed,
after which the appliance resumes operation
by itself.
The manual includes a table of error messages
that can appear on the
display(13 .2 "Troubleshooting table for general
errors").
